Describe the bug

When I add a foreign language film to the library with the english title as file name Jellyfin usually misidentifies the movie. I then try and identify it myself and usually find no match until I use the original title (in the foreign language) then Jellyfin usually finds it immediately. This is frustrating because I will search the foreign language film and then Jellyfin will present me the correct movie with an english title.
To Reproduce

e.g.:
https://www.imdb.com/title/tt1216496/

  1. Add the film "Mother 2009.mp4" in the library
  2. Jellyfin misidentifies with another movie
  3. Manually search title "Mother", don't find a match
  4. Manually search Korean title "Madeo"
  5. Jellyfin will show you the correct Korean movie titled "Mother"
  6. You select it and everything is wonderfull

Expected behavior

Identify the movie correctly, create a bridge between the foreign name of the movie and the english name.
